  1. MaltMartin Plus scored this whisky 89 points Connoisseur

    Unique whiskey from a time when it still was possible to produce 'Straight Bourbon' Whiskey in Canada. Keep in mind that this whisky was distilled and bottled (in Seagram's famous and now defunct Waterloo distillery) during prohibition in the U.S. Cross tasting with a Canadian Club 1929 which was bottled in the same year. Tasted together with St. Pauli. Try to purchase this miniature as well. Its so much fun to taste!
    • Nose
      The nose starts very dusty and, as St Pauli would say, husky. Lots, and I really mean, lots of beeswax, shoe polish and dried apricots. Burlap sacks with just harvested onions. But also associations of burnt wood, parafine and diesel oil. Later on more on old leather and cigar boxes.
    • Taste
      Very astringent with pine wood, unmalted barley and chaff. Quite a lot of resin. Touch of sandal wood and gingerbread. Bitter-coffee and hickory as well. Even some marmite. Spices of caraway and clove. Juniper berries at the background.
    • Finish
      Quite long. Ginger. Cinnamon. Menthol at the end. Unnecessary to mention that the profile of this old Canadian produced (!)bourbon is something I have never come accross earlier. Probably very old-skool but also very exciting.
